Microsoft Azure Administrator: Azure Multi-Factor Authentication
In this 11-video course learners can explore how to configure Azure multifactor authentication (MFA) enable and disable MFA using portal block and unblock users and configure fraud alerts and configure verification methods all while preparing for the Microsoft Azure Administrator (AZ-103) exam. Begin with an overview of MFA and learn how to configure user accounts for MFA through the Azure portal. Discover how to disable MFA for an Azure Active Directory (AD) user account; identify how to block and unblock MFA users and configure MFA fraud alerts. You will learn how to create a one-time bypass to allow a user to authenticate without performing two-step verification. Next learn how to configure the trusted IPs feature options and identify and choose different MFA verification methods. Finally discover how to enable remember multi-factor authentication. In the exercise you will describe multi-factor authentication create a new Azure AD user and enable MFA configure one-time MFA bypass and block an MFA user account.
